Dec 18, 2004 by c from gloucester, United Kingdom
Overall Rating: 6 Overall user rating
Cleanliness:[8] • Staff:[8] •

  • Very Handy for City centre and Motorway access,with plenty of parking spaces.
  • Bathroom whilst being very clean had very antiguated Showering facilities,also Food was very bland.

“I found the Comfort Inn (Edgebaston) typical of many City centre Hotels whereby they know people will still use them for handiness of location even though they would have to lower their standards.

In the case of the Comfort Inn I felt that the Bathroom had probably not been refurbished in the last 30 years or so, the shower was weak and the head would not stay in the holder also the tray did not have a glass surround but an ill fitting shower curtain that stuck to you when wet whilst letting water out to flood the bathroom floor.

Also the toilet seat was broken at the hinges and kept slipping off the pan.(it looked like it had been broken for quite a while)

In it,s defence the room and bathroom whilst being tired was very clean and tidy.

I also felt that the food in the Restaurant was fairly bland with little thought put into the menu.

But again on the plus side all the staff that I came into contact with were very friendly and helpful.

I would recommend this Hotel if your priority is location but not if you wanted somewhere nice to spend a weekend say with Family.”
